  - Distributed, software-intensive systems such as automotive electronic control
    units have to handle various situations employing message-based coordination.
    The growing complexity of such systems results in an increasing difficulty to
    achieve a high quality of the systems' requirements specifications. Scenario-based
    requirements engineering addresses the message-based coordination of such systems
    and enables, if underpinned with formal modeling languages, automatic analyses
    for ensuring the quality of requirements specifications. However, formal requirements
    modeling languages require high expertise of the requirements engineers and many
    manual iterations until specifications reach high quality. Patterns provide a
    constructive means for assembling high-quality solutions by applying reusable
    and established building blocks. Thus, they also gained momentum in requirements
    documentation. In order to support the requirements engineers in the systematic
    conception of formal, scenario-based requirements specification models, we hence
    introduce in this paper a requirement pattern catalog for a requirements modeling
    language. We illustrate and discuss the application of the requirement patterns
    with an example of requirements for an automotive electronic control unit.@eng
